Controller

About CWS
CWS is a mission-driven nonprofit organization committed to serving individuals with disabilities. We are a lean, collaborative team where every staff member contributes beyond their job title to advance our shared mission.

Position Summary
CWS is seeking a detail-oriented and hands-on Controller to manage the organization's day-to-day accounting operations and financial reporting. This role is the backbone of our financial infrastructure—ensuring accuracy, compliance, and efficiency across all accounting functions. As with every role at CWS, the Controller is expected to pitch in wherever needed, regardless of title or department, to support the organization's mission and team.

Key Responsibilities 
Accounting & Financial Operations
  • Manage day-to-day accounting operations, including accounts payable, accounts receivable, payroll, general ledger, retirement plan, benefits review, and reconciliations
  • Oversee monthly, quarterly, and annual close processes, ensuring accuracy and timeliness
  • Prepare financial statements and reports in accordance with GAAP/FASB nonprofit accounting standards
  • Reconcile bank accounts, credit cards, and balance sheet accounts
  • Manage cash flow tracking and reporting
  • Maintain the chart of accounts and ensure proper coding of transactions, including restricted and unrestricted funds
  • Review contract, leases, etc.
Compliance Oversight
  • Support preparation for annual audits and serve as a key liaison with external auditors
  • Ensure compliance with grant and contract financial reporting requirements
  • Assist with preparation of Form 990 and other regulatory filings
  • Maintain and strengthen internal controls and accounting policies
  • Track and report on restricted grant funds to ensure compliance with funder requirements
Budgeting & Analysis
  • Develop the annual budget and periodic forecasts
  • Prepare budget-to-actual reports and variance analysis for department and program leads
  • Provide financial data and analysis to support grant proposals and reporting
Team & Systems
  • Supervise accounting staff, bookkeepers, or contractors as applicable
  • Maintain and improve accounting systems, processes, and documentation
  • Train non-finance staff on financial procedures (expense reports, purchase requests, etc.) as needed
  • Be hands-on and supervise the facilities maintenance team
Organizational Citizenship
  • Lend a hand wherever needed—this is a nonprofit, and every team member pitches in beyond their formal job description when the organization needs it, whether that's helping at an event, answering phones, or supporting a colleague in another department
  • Contribute to a collaborative, mission-first team culture
  • Take on special projects and other duties as assigned
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in Accounting, Finance, or related field required
  • Minimum of 4–6 years of progressive accounting experience with a minimum of 2 years in a supervisory role
  • Strong knowledge of accounting
  • Proficiency with accounting software and Excel
  • Excellent organizational skills and attention to detail
  • Strong communication skills, with the ability to explain financial information to non-financial staff
  • A flexible, roll-up-your-sleeves mindset and genuine enthusiasm for mission-driven work
